Pattern 3, The Peach Levels (for "Atlantic City Chip" version):
Pattern Execution Time: Approx. 2:18
The third & fourth (Peach) levels begin to test your skills. Character speed
increases and ghost "blue time" is shortened. At the Peach and all higher
levels, it becomes more difficult to nail all four ghosts after eating the energizers.
This results in slight timing variations that cause set patterns to break down.

As with the
Trick
Cherry Pattern, Mr. Pac takes advantage of the ghost Run-Thru Bug
and slips right through a "live" Inky 48 seconds into the video. There
are many other apparent close calls that make this pattern a lot of fun to use.
Most of my patterens leave the energizers and their surrounding dots
for the end. That way, you can take your time "herding" the ghosts and not worry
about having a lot of dangerous "dot work" afterwards. Developing the ability
to herd ghosts into tight groups is a key in attaining high scores and becoming
a true Pac Master.
This pattern starts off like the Strawberry Pattern but clears part
of the dots in the upper left quadrant. Mr. Pac gets really close to Inky and
even runs partway through him at the 2nd to last arrow in the figure on the left.
But since the center pixels never cross, he makes it through unscathed to munch on.
Like any good pattern, this one allows you to eat the fruit both times it appears.
Grab yourself a tasty peach, then make a big "T" loop to clear the dots below the
top energizers.
Time to clear the remaining dots at the bottom of the maze. Then head back to
grab the 2nd peach fruit and 500 more points.
This is the part of the pattern where you run through a "live" Inky. He turns
down at the intersection and some may think that's why you didn't die. But if
you watch closely, the centers of the characters pass through each other and the
"Run Through" bug is displayed once again. I use a quick reverse when eating
the two dots that were left at the top of the right alley (double arrows).
From this point on, you'll need to rely on some good "ghost herding" skills to
make sure you eat all four ghosts at each energizer. This will take some practice
but, in time, you'll learn how each ghost behaves, how to use the "hiding places"
and tunnels to maximum advantage.
